Marci Ien is a trailblazer whose career has spanned from groundbreaking journalism to politics as Canada’s former Minister of Women, Gender Equality and Youth. Known for telling the stories that shaped our nation, Marci stepped into the political arena to shape the future herself. In this episode, she opens up about the challenges she faced, including being one of the few Black students in journalism school, overcoming doubts when told she “didn’t have what it takes,” and facing online backlash as a co-host on The Social. But it’s these experiences that fueled her commitment to advocating for Canadians. In this powerful conversation, Marci shares her perspective on why DEI is under attack, offers a heartfelt message for gender-diverse people who feel afraid right now, and paints a hopeful vision for the future of women, youth, and gender-diverse people in Canada. Prepare to be inspired by her resilience, vision, and unshakable belief in the power of change.

Note: This episode was recorded before Marci announced that she will not run for re-election.
